  1. Focus on Well-being

It’s necessary to take into consideration the health, safety, and wellbeing of employees while designing the workspace. While working from home during the pandemic provided many people with additional time to exercise and pursue hobbies, it also put some individuals at risk of burnout. Physical and emotional wellness is at the top of many corporate agendas, given the various difficulties workers would have faced throughout the pandemic. Following the Covid-19 pandemic, providing a safe and secure environment to the employees is absolutely essential. 

Design Elements to Consider: 

  • Lots and lots of greenery and plants, as well as enough natural light, to alleviate work-related stress. 
  • Informal locations to give employees the space they need to socialize.  
  • Access to desirable facilities like a variety of teas, coffees, and nutritious food at refreshment centers. 
  1. Modular Furniture

The latest office furniture trends emphasize moveable as well as modular furniture elements. The workplace in 2022 cannot afford to be static or fixed. It must be versatile in order to respond to changing requirements. Physical distance and flexible work arrangements have all reinforced the need for greater workspace flexibility. The new flexible office design will have moveable and modular furniture, including desks, workstations, chairs, and cubicles. Modular furniture contributes to the future of the workplace by assisting employees in adapting to new working habits.

   3. Natural Light and Natural Elements

Natural light in the workplace can make workers feel more calm, relaxed, optimistic, and productive, and it can make visitors think your workspace is bigger than it actually is. Nature improves employees’ well-being by boosting mood, reducing stress levels and frustration, and improving air quality. In the near future, look forward to nature-inspired elements when designing your workplace. 

Predicted Design Elements:

  • Start with the basics: Keep natural plants and succulents to give a physical and mental boost to your workforce. Greenery can be used to complement any decor style! 
  • Natural materials should be used for the walls, floors, furniture, and decorative purposes. Wood and marble can be incorporated into any office interior design style. It can give your workplace an aesthetic and charming look!
